It's beginning to look a lot like Christmas! I cannot wait to watch the classic movies this holiday season and I was so excited to hear the schedule of movies and specials has been announced on CBS Philly. CBS Philly kicks off their holiday programming on Monday night (Nov. 22) and now I know how I'll be spending it. The annual airing on Rudolph The Red-Nosed Reindeer happens at 8p.m.
Viewers can enjoy Christmas classics like "Frosty The Snowman" and "The Story of Santa Claus", plus new concert specials featuring Lady Gaga and Tony Bennett, and New Year's Eve Live from Nashville, TN.
Take a look at the full schedule of holiday programming set to air on CBS Philly below. Many will also be available to watch on Paramount+.
Monday, November 22, 2021
Rudolph The Red-Nosed Reindeer 8 p.m.
Thursday, November 25, 2021
Thanksgiving Day Parade. 9 a.m.
Friday, November 26, 2021
Frosty The Snowman. 8 p.m.
Frosty Returns, 8:30 p.m.
Saturday, November 27, 2021
Robbie The Reindeer: Hooves Of Fire, 8 p.m.
Robbie The Reindeer: Legends Of The Lost Tribe, 8:30 p.m.
The Story Of Santa Claus, 9 p.m.
Sunday, November 28, 2021
One Last Time: An Evening With Tony Bennett And Lady Gaga, 8 p.m.
Sunday, December 5, 2021
The 23rd Annual A Home For The Holidays At The Grove, 9:30 p.m.
Saturday, December 11, 2021
Rudolph The Red-Nosed Reindeer, 8 p.m.
Frosty The Snowman, 9 p.m.
Frosty Returns, 9:30 p.m.
Sunday, December 12, 2021
A Christmas Proposal, 8:30 p.m.
Sunday, December 19, 2021
Christmas Takes Flight, 8 p.m.
Wednesday, December 22, 2021
The Price Is Right At Night, 8 p.m.
The 44th Annual Kennedy Center Honors, 9 p.m.
Friday, December 24, 2021
A Holly Dolly Christmas, 8 p.m.
Friday, December 31, 2021
New Year’s Eve Live: Nashville’s Big Bash, 8 p.m.
